-----------------------------------------------ABSTRACT---------------------------------------------------------GLAUCOMA is a group of diseases that can damage the eye’s optic nerve and result in vision loss and permanent blindness. Glaucoma is a disease characterized by elevated intraocular pressure (IOP). This increased IOP leads to damage of optic nerve axons at the back of the eye, with eventual deterioration of vision. CDR is a key indicator for the detection of glaucoma. The ratio of the size of the optic cup to the optic disc, also known as the cup-to-disc ratio (CDR), is one of the important clinical indicators of glaucoma, and is currently determined manually by trained ophthalmologists, limiting its potential in mass screening for early detection. In this paper, we propose a method to calculate the CDR automatically. Preprocessing methods such as anisotropic filtering have been performed. Automatic disc extraction is done using 3 techniques 1) Edge detection method, 2) Optimal thresholding method, and 3) Manual threshold analysis. Threshold levelset method is used for the detection of cup. The methods have been tested on the images in the publicly available DRIVE database.
